Uploaded image for project: 'C Driver'
  1. C Driver
  2. CDRIVER-1911

Query and command cursor inconsistencies

    • Type: Icon: Bug Bug
    • Resolution: Won't Fix
    • Priority: Icon: Major - P3 Major - P3
    • 1.5.0
    • Affects Version/s: 1.5.0
    • Component/s: None
    • Labels:
      None

      [reposted from my email as requested]

      In trying to fix CXX-1001 and CXX-1100, I kept getting test failures implementing with the libmongoc cursor sent/is_alive functions. I wound up implementing what I needed on the mongocxx side to track "sent" and "alive" there and got it working.

      The difference appears with command cursors. I don't have time to give an SSCCE (sorry) or narrow it down and our own tests are too sparse to be sure of that diagnosis, but it might be something to look into and I didn't want it lost.

      (I.e. construct a cursor from a query and from something like list collections, then see if you get the same answers from sent/is_alive/current.)

            Assignee:
            jesse@mongodb.com A. Jesse Jiryu Davis
            Reporter:
            david.golden@mongodb.com David Golden
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: